Career Outlook and Salaries in Iowa

Substance Abuse Counseling professionals in Iowa experience a dynamic job market with competitive wages. Below are the median annual salaries for key roles in the field, based on the latest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) data for Iowa.

OccupationMedian Annual Salary (Iowa)
Substance Abuse, Behavioral Disorder, and Mental Health Counselor$60,880
Mental Health and Substance Abuse Social Worker$48,530
Social and Community Service Manager$65,940
Social and Human Service Assistant$42,480

Source: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S), May 2025 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ics.

Are online substance abuse counseling programs in Iowa accredited?

The schools in our directory hold institutional accreditation from agencies recognized by the U.S. Department of Education - that is a condition of inclusion. Verify any specific school and program in the Department’s DAPIP database before enrolling.
